What you’ll do
- Work with a team of engineers to deliver feature set that are crucial to Revenue growth.
- Be a part of a world class global organization.
- Design and develop comprehensive scripts and automation routines
- Contribute to velocity of the team during fullstack development and automation.
- Bring knowledge in applications of AI for increasing speed to deliver code.
- Work on delivery of end -end eCommerce workflows. Automate test data creation for testing.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's or Master's Degree or equivalent.
- 4+ years of relevant experience in QA and automation dev.
- Collaborate with the development team to understand product features and technical specifications to create effective test plans and strategies.
- Perform functional, regression, and performance testing.
- Analyze test results, identify defects, and work with developers to resolve them.
- Programming skills in Python, Django, JavaScript, React, Java, Velocity and Oracle/SQL
- Experience with version control systems (Git, Bitbucket)
- Experience with test automation frameworks like Selenium, Cypress, Playwright, or Appium.
- Solid understanding of the software development lifecycle (SDLC) and QA methodologies.
- Experience with CI/CD tools (e.g., Jenkins, GitLab CI, CircleCI).
-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
- Strong communication skills and a collaborative perspective.
